This West Coast-style pilsner simultaneously celebrates the depth of science and the creativity of craft brewing — not to mention, it's the debut member of our 'From the Hop' series. We've used new-wave Styrian Cardinal and Styrian Dragon hops to bring the signature West Coast character, delivering floral and spicy aroma notes. We find these to be a perfect complement to a solid pilsner base.

Keg at BPBW 2025. Pours clear gold with white foam. Aroma: bread, grains, floral, grass. Taste: light sweet & light to moderate bitter, towards dry, floral, herbal. Light to medium body with soft carbonation.

Tap at BPBW 2025 Day 1. Clear golden body, white head. Lean, dry, floral, slightly grainy aroma. Nice, dry floral taste, followed with a pleasant herbal bitterness. The body was a bit flat, but it was quite nice overall - it was low key one of my favorite beers of the session. Great job!
